Luckily for me, I belong to one of the few professions in which youth and beauty are not assets. I am a physician. My gray hairs make me (look) wise and compassionate. Like your grandmother. And who doesn't trust their grandmother? But, unless you are a doctor, a lawyer, a college professor or a member of the clergy, you, as a woman are expected to be youthful (regardless of your age and regardless of the cost) and beautiful in order to get jobs, promotions and respect. Women in Hollywood are considered over the hill at 30 unless they start growth hormone young and get plastic surgery. Women in politics are critiqued on their cleavage, their ankles, the clothes, their hair. Women over 45 are more likely to die than to get married.
Meanwhile, women over 45 raise kids and grandkids while holding down full time jobs. That should make them double citizens---they are taking care of the economy now and in the future. But do they get respect for all they do? Hell, no. They get passed over for promotion on the grounds that they are not serious workers, their (not society's, their) kids come first (as if children are a luxury), you can't count upon them. They get paid a fraction (about 3/4 at the moment) of what men get paid for similar work. They make their employers lots of profit for a very minimal investment. They are less likely to walk away from their jobs because they have kids at home to feed. They are less likely to talk back---
Well, sorry to say this, corporate America, but the women over 45 are talking back now. We are pissed that we do not get a seat at the table. We are pissed that we are full time mothers and workers who can not get maternity leave or birth control. We are pissed that our daughters are now going through the same hazing that we endured---get skinny, dye your hair, wear crippling shoes or no one (man, employer, school) will want you. We are pissed because those who do most of the childrearing in this country get the least say---meaning that the needs of children are being ignored. We are pissed because those who do most of the in home elder care in this country get the least say--meaning that frail elderly are being ignored. Women, children, the elderly---that adds up to a sizable majority.
